Output 184e39186d51d5f6946f20a2244ac65d1fc6bb5d9dda24e66d6c78b25aa6031c:0

value
1975821
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 594d8b7c80725a33bdc4f865a75f10e72fc0411d OP_EQUALVERIFY OP_CHECKSIG
address
199C2z7xYTiQ4pa6oUh1FSA2SA1VD4woDT
transaction
184e39186d51d5f6946f20a2244ac65d1fc6bb5d9dda24e66d6c78b25aa6031c
spent
true